[xmail] Problem compiling xmail on NetBSD-5_BETA
Problem compiling xmail on NetBSD-5_BETA Hi I've tried compile of various versions of xmail and all give this error on NetBSD-5_BETA although binaries from earlier NetBSD 3.1 and 4.0 appeared to be running ok after upgrade to NetBSD-5. SSLBind.cpp: In function 'int BSslBindClient(BSOCK_HANDLE_struct*, const SslServerBind*, int (*)(void*, int, const void*), void*)': SSLBind.cpp:462: error: invalid conversion from 'const SSL_METHOD*' to 'SSL_METHOD*' SSLBind.cpp: In function 'int BSslBindServer(BSOCK_HANDLE_struct*, const SslServerBind*, int (*)(void*, int, const void*), void*)': SSLBind.cpp:536: error: invalid conversion from 'const SSL_METHOD*' to 'SSL_METHOD*' gmake: *** [SSLBind.o] Error 1 Any ideas as to a fix. OpenSSL changed the prototype. Try to replace the lines 456 and 530 from this: SSL_METHOD *pMethod; to this: SSL_METHOD const *pMethod; Oh, but they did not change the SSL_CTX_new() proto :/ (at least in my Debian Lenny box).
